OpenAI has recently launched its new AI agent, Deep Research, just a week after introducing its first AI agent, Operator. Designed to assist users in conducting detailed research, Deep Research uses the ChatGPT chatbot and is enhanced by OpenAI’s o3 model, optimized for web browsing and advanced data analysis. This innovative tool intelligently scans and analyzes text, images, and PDFs from across the internet, making it an invaluable resource for knowledge workers in fields like finance, science, policy, and engineering.
Deep Research is built specifically for individuals who require in-depth research capabilities. According to OpenAI, it is ideal for consumers looking for personalized recommendations when making purchases that need thorough evaluation. The AI agent is designed to streamline the research process, saving users hours of work that would typically be spent browsing and verifying information.
To use Deep Research, users simply select the option from the message composer in ChatGPT and type in their query. From competitive analyses to product recommendations, users can even attach files for a more comprehensive context. After submitting a request, a progress sidebar notifies them of the steps being taken and the sources being utilized. Depending on the complexity of the inquiry, the research can take anywhere from 5 to 30 minutes, with users receiving a detailed report in the chat once the research is complete.
While Deep Research excels in providing well-documented answers with verified sources, OpenAI clarified that it differs from the Operator. Operator focuses on repetitive tasks like filling out forms or ordering products, whereas Deep Research engages in complex problem-solving and deep exploration to deliver actionable insights.
